Форум русскоязычного сообщества Ubuntu


Следите за новостями русскоязычного сообщества Ubuntu в Twitter-ленте @ubuntu_ru_loco

Автор Тема: apt-get не создает\удаляет папки в /etc  (Прочитано 974 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н elenhil

  • Автор темы
  • Новичок
  • *
  • Сообщений: 10
    • Просмотр профиля
apt-get не создает\удаляет папки в /etc
« : 05 Декабря 2013, 17:32:35 »
всем привет, столкнулся с непонятной для меня вещью.
причем как в убунте(12.04) так и Debian 7
ставлю произвольный пакет, который создает папку в /etc, например mysql-server
apt-get install mysql-serverтеперь смотрю в ман, там написано
purge
    purge is identical to remove except that packages are removed and
    purged (any configuration files are deleted too).
окей, делаю apt-get purge mysql-serverвсе удалило, все ок
залезаю в /etc/mysql
а папка со всем содержимым как была так и есть. Ничего никакие конфиги не удалило

окай. Удаляю ручками
rm -r /etc/mysqlставлю по-новой.
apt-get install mysql-serverи... папка не создается
соотвествтенно конфигов нет, пакет не работает
в логах dpkg пусто, в сислоге пусто, dpkg поступает точно так же как apt.

такая фигня происходила с:
mysql-server, apache2, vim, glance
думаю, с остальным будет то же самое

это я чего-то не понимаю и так надо или это баг?
в любом случае, как все-таки переставить пакет ПОЛНОСТЬЮ, со всеми конфигами?

Оффлайн vasilisc

  • Заслуженный пользователь
  • Старожил
  • *
  • Сообщений: 2563
  • г.Северодвинск - строим АПЛ
    • Просмотр профиля
    • Авторские статьи об OpenSource
Re: apt-get не создает\удаляет папки в /etc
« Ответ #1 : 06 Декабря 2013, 09:41:37 »
sudo apt-get -o DPkg::options::=--force-confmiss --reinstall install ПАКЕТ_ПРОГРАММЫ

 

Страница сгенерирована за 0.017 секунд. Запросов: 21.